Output d31d002de137055bc78d51609fad4efbfb6f9da43454c98a21af7f5532352677:0

value
324450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c893bbb891da6a9d9dbd72b038d07aa62d68e64 OP_EQUAL
address
35kW486rD7CA6UG2FMQWUHXaDwoVmdPPtr
transaction
d31d002de137055bc78d51609fad4efbfb6f9da43454c98a21af7f5532352677
spent
true